DESCRIPTION:Diana Krall is the only jazz singer to have eight albums debut at the top of the Billboard Jazz Albums chart. To date\, her albums have garnered two GRAMMY® Awards\, ten Juno® Awards and have earned nine Gold\, three Platinum\, and seven multi-Platinum albums. Her 1999 release of When I Look in Your Eyes spent an unprecedented 52 weeks in the #1 position on Billboard’s Jazz chart\, won two GRAMMY® Awards\, and went Platinum in the U.S. and Canada. Her most recent release\, This Dream Of You\, has garnered critical acclaim from fans and press alike. Krall’s unique artistry transcends any single musical style and has made her one of the most recognizable artists of our time. As The New York Times recently noted\, she possesses “a voice at once cool and sultry\, wielded with a rhythmic sophistication.”

Single Event Tickets are also available. \nThroughout their storied 43-year history\, the Yellowjackets have recorded 26 albums\, received 16 Grammy® nominations – won 2 – performed countless sold-out tours\, and enjoyed worldwide critical acclaim and commercial success. \nThe Yellowjackets formed in the late 1970’s as the backup band for guitarist Robben Ford. They recorded their first album together in 1980. Shortly after that recording\, however\, Ford decided to part ways and go in a different musical direction. As a result\, the modern day Yellowjackets were formed — a trio with Russell Ferrante\, Jimmy Haslip and Ricky Lawson. Since then\, and with the addition of Bob Mintzer\, the Yellowjackets have gained and maintained prominence as one of jazz’s most influential and loved groups. \nOver the years the band has undergone numerous lineup changes. Never failing to rise to the inevitable challenges of adjustment\, the Yellowjackets – Russell Ferrante\, William Kennedy\, Bob Mintzer – have maintained an extraordinarily high quality of musicianship that is the rival of many but a surprise to no one who knows and appreciates the band and their music. \nThe most recent addition to the band adds Australian bass player Dane Alderson in to the mix. With his exceptional rhythmic sensibility and natural disposition toward groove\, Dane brings a new energy to the band and adds a youthful approach to the music. \nThe Yellowjackets album “Raising Our Voice” was released in Fall 2018 and features special guest vocalist Luciana Souza. Their album “Jackets XL with the WDR Big Band” was nominated for a Grammy® in 2021. \nTheir latest album “Parallel Motion” (2022) also received a Grammy nomination for Best Jazz Instrumental Album and is a true testament to the longevity and resilience of a band who debuted over 40 years ago.
